DFO Delays Area 12 Snow Crab Opening to April 24; 2020 Quota Decreases
The Department of Fisheries and Oceans Canada has delayed the opening of snow crab fishing in the Gulf of St. Lawrence due to the coronavirus. Fisheries Minister Bernadette Jordan confirmed to CBC News over the weekend that the opening of the 2020 season in Area 12 has been pushed back to April 24.
